In Minecraft: Java Edition, the distance your in-game cursor moves depends on the speed at which you move your mouse. In Bedrock Edition, moving your mouse a certain distance always results in the same cursor movement, no matter how fast you're moving it.
This results in having to move your mouse more overall, there being less fine tune control, and gameplay feeling inconsistent between the two versions.
